5 Connection of the Perfusion Cannula PH01 Perfusion Cannula PH01 CA Cable: D-Sub9 to Pt100 TC02 Rear Panel 1. Connect the perfusion cannula PH01 with the CA cable (D-Sub9 to Pt100) to the temperature controller TC02. The connector is symetrical, so the orientation of the connector is irrevlevant. 2. Set the respecitve channel of the temperature controller via control software or via touch screen to the device PH01. Please see the TCX manual (CD: Manuals/MEA-System/TC01-02_Manual_RevG.
7 Test of the System and Preparation for Experiment GND-socket in MEA2100-HS 60MEA-SG 120MEA-SG The 60- or 120MEA Signal Generator is used for setting up an experiment with sample data for training, controlling, and troubleshooting purposes. Please insert the signal generator (orientation: you can read the “ON” and “1 2” on the switch) and test your system with this artificial data and make yourself comfortable with the software settings before starting an experiment with biological samples.
